Bicep

Bicep, the duo of Matt McBriar and Andy Ferguson, are masters of the melodic, atmospheric side of electronic music. Their sound is characterized by lush synthesizers, driving breakbeats, and a sense of epic scale that makes them perfect for large-scale festival stages. Their 'CHROMA' live show is widely regarded as one of the most visually and sonically impressive experiences in the industry today...
